Vessel overview
Hydraulic Niad stabilizers, hydraulic bow and stern thrusters, and a hydraulic windlass form part of the yacht’s onboard handling equipment. Twin Caterpillar 3516B engines provide propulsion, with a 16-knot cruising speed and a 19-knot maximum speed recorded for the yacht.
A chilled-water domestic air-conditioning system, watermaker, twin Northern Lights generators, and an Atlas power converter support extended time aboard. The Atlas power converter accommodates Med or US electrical cruising arrangements.
An on-deck master arrangement places the principal cabin on the main deck, while separate crew quarters provide dedicated onboard space for crew. The yacht includes five bathrooms and a day head on deck.
The salon incorporates a circular dining area within its updated interior. The main-deck layout combines indoor living and dining space with convenient access to the exterior areas.
A custom Pipe Welders hardtop, built in 2022, covers the flybridge and is paired with a full enclosure. The flybridge also incorporates a Jacuzzi, outdoor theater, and concealed davit and tender storage.
These upper-deck elements consolidate shade, entertainment, tender handling, and open-air amenities in one dedicated area of the yacht.
The 2005 DMB Danube Motor Yacht has a fiberglass hull with a 120-foot length overall, 24-foot beam, and 6-foot maximum draft. Fuel capacity is 5,800 gal, with 700 gal of water capacity and a 475-gal holding tank.
